Access to Capital Series: Connecting Entrepreneurs and Small Businesses to Funding Resources
Queen Anne's County Economic & Tourism Development and the Queen Anne's County Chamber of Commerce invite you to Access to Capital: Connecting Entrepreneurs and Small Businesses to Funding Resources. This educational program is designed to help entrepreneurs, startups, and small business owners understand, prepare for, and successfully access the capital needed to start, sustain, and grow their businesses. The series brings together experts from government agencies, nonprofit lending organizations, financial institutions, and economic development organizations to provide practical guidance on funding options, lender expectations, financial readiness, and available business assistance programs.
Participants will gain a comprehensive understanding of traditional and alternative financing sources, learn how to prepare for conversations with lenders and investors, and discover local, state, and federal resources that can support business growth. Through presentations, panel discussions, and Q&A sessions, attendees will leave with actionable steps and valuable connections to advance their funding goals.
The event will include representatives and programs from the Small Business Development Center, Maryland Department of Commerce, Maryland Capital Enterprises, Small Business Administration and Department of Housing and Community Development. A bankers panel will also include representatives from M&T Bank, Shore United Bank and Queenstown Bank of Maryland.
